[B]'Waterproof iPhone' ad hoax tricked users into destroying their handsets[/B]

[QUOTE]A hoax advert shared on social networking sites has tricked iPhone users into thinking the latest software upgrade had also made their phones waterproof...
Fooled by the fake advert, which included the statement "waterproofing covered by Apple's warranty policy", some users reportedly upgraded their iPhones with iOS 7 and dunked them in water to test the new feature – only to discover they had just destroyed their expensive smartphones.[/QUOTE][URL]http://www.theguardian.com/technology/2013/sep/26/waterproof-iphone-ad-hoax-tricked-users-into-destroying-their-handsets[/URL]
